R e eferenc Using SmartMedia™ Memory SmartMedia is a card-type memory medium used for storing data. When a SmartMedia card is inserted in this instrument's card slot, MIDI data created on the instrument can be saved to or loaded from the memory card. SmartMedia can also be used to transfer song data downloaded from the Internet to the instrument, where it can be used with the performance assistant technology (page 16) and Lesson (page 39) features described in the Quick Guide. Furthermore, user songs saved to SmartMedia memory in MIDI file format can also be used with these features. In this section we'll look at the procedures for setting up and formatting SmartMedia memory cards, as well as for saving and loading data to and from them. If you don't have a SmartMedia card, you will need to purchase one (or more, as needed). Be sure to read the handling SmartMedia precautions provided on page 11. Inserting a SmartMedia Card 1 Insert a SmartMedia* card into the card slot, being careful to insert it with the proper orientation. The gold connector terminals on the SmartMedia card should be facing upward. Carefully but firmly insert the card all the way into the slot. Take care not to insert the card the wrong way around. * This instrument uses 3.3V SmartMedia™ memory cards. 2 Check that the file control icon appears in the MAIN display. File Control Icon This icon will appear when a SmartMedia card has been properly inserted and is ready for use. The file control icon will appear in the MAIN display when a SmartMedia memory card has been inserted and is ready for use. When the file control icon is showing you can access the FILE CONTROL display by pressing the [FILE CONTROL] button. Please don't press the button just yet. NOTE • No sound will be produced if you play the keyboard while the FILE CONTROL display is showing. Also, in this state only buttons related to file functions will be active. NOTE • The FILE CONTROL display will not appear in any of the following cases: • No SmartMedia card has been inserted. • The FUNCTION display Media Select item is set to Flash Memory. • During style or song playback. • During a lesson. • While data is being loaded from a SmartMedia card.
